Michael Stanford is a scholar working on Ecology, Global and Planetary Change and Environmental Engineering. According to data from OpenAlex, Michael Stanford has authored 14 papers receiving a total of 610 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Ecology, 2 papers in Global and Planetary Change and 2 papers in Environmental Engineering. Recurrent topics in Michael Stanford’s work include Remote Sensing in Agriculture (3 papers), Land Use and Ecosystem Services (2 papers) and Bacterial Identification and Susceptibility Testing (1 paper). Michael Stanford is often cited by papers focused on Remote Sensing in Agriculture (3 papers), Land Use and Ecosystem Services (2 papers) and Bacterial Identification and Susceptibility Testing (1 paper). Michael Stanford collaborates with scholars based in United States, Australia and United Kingdom. Michael Stanford's co-authors include Stuart Phinn, Alan T. Murray, Peter Scarth, Theodore S. Hamerow, Carl H. Menges, M. L. Dudziński, Christine Stone, Nicholas C. Coops, K.M. Old and Darius Culvenor and has published in prestigious journals such as Remote Sensing of Environment, International Journal of Remote Sensing and The American Historical Review.
